MenuEventArgs コンストラクター

定義

MenuEventArgs クラスの新しいインスタンスを初期化します。

オーバーロード

MenuEventArgs(MenuItem)

メニュー項目を指定して、MenuEventArgs クラスの新しいインスタンスを初期化します。

MenuEventArgs(MenuItem, Object, CommandEventArgs)

メニュー項目、コマンド ソース、およびイベント引数を指定して、MenuEventArgs クラスの新しいインスタンスを初期化します。

MenuEventArgs(MenuItem)

メニュー項目を指定して、MenuEventArgs クラスの新しいインスタンスを初期化します。

public:
 MenuEventArgs(System::Web::UI::WebControls::MenuItem ^ item);
public MenuEventArgs (System.Web.UI.WebControls.MenuItem item);
new System.Web.UI.WebControls.MenuEventArgs : System.Web.UI.WebControls.MenuItem -> System.Web.UI.WebControls.MenuEventArgs
Public Sub New (item As MenuItem)

パラメーター

item
MenuItem

MenuItemClick イベントでは、このパラメーターはユーザーがクリックしたメニュー項目を表します。 MenuItemDataBound イベントでは、このパラメーターはデータにバインドされるメニュー項目を表します。

注釈

このコンストラクターを使用して、指定したメニュー項目から クラスの MenuEventArgs 新しいインスタンスを作成します。 MenuEventArgs クラスのインスタンスのプロパティの初期値を次の表に示します。

プロパティ 初期値
CommandArgument null
CommandName Empty
CommandSource null
Item item パラメーターで指定された MenuItem オブジェクトです。

こちらもご覧ください

適用対象

MenuEventArgs(MenuItem, Object, CommandEventArgs)

メニュー項目、コマンド ソース、およびイベント引数を指定して、MenuEventArgs クラスの新しいインスタンスを初期化します。

public:
 MenuEventArgs(System::Web::UI::WebControls::MenuItem ^ item, System::Object ^ commandSource, System::Web::UI::WebControls::CommandEventArgs ^ originalArgs);
public MenuEventArgs (System.Web.UI.WebControls.MenuItem item, object commandSource, System.Web.UI.WebControls.CommandEventArgs originalArgs);
new System.Web.UI.WebControls.MenuEventArgs : System.Web.UI.WebControls.MenuItem * obj * System.Web.UI.WebControls.CommandEventArgs -> System.Web.UI.WebControls.MenuEventArgs
Public Sub New (item As MenuItem, commandSource As Object, originalArgs As CommandEventArgs)

パラメーター

item
MenuItem

MenuItemClick イベントでは、このパラメーターはユーザーがクリックしたメニュー項目を表します。 MenuItemDataBound イベントでは、このパラメーターはデータにバインドされるメニュー項目を表します。

commandSource
Object

イベントの発生元の Object

originalArgs
CommandEventArgs

メニュー項目のコマンド名とコマンド引数の値を格納する CommandEventArgs

注釈

このコンストラクターを使用して、指定したメニュー項目、コマンド ソース、およびイベント引数から クラスの MenuEventArgs 新しいインスタンスを作成します。 MenuEventArgs クラスのインスタンスのプロパティの初期値を次の表に示します。

プロパティ 初期値
CommandArgument originalArgs.CommandArgument パラメーターの値。
CommandName originalArgs.CommandName パラメーターの値。
CommandSource commandSource パラメーターで指定された Object です。
Item item パラメーターで指定された MenuItem オブジェクトです。

こちらもご覧ください

適用対象